Abstract: Technologies are generally described for systems, devices and methods effective to detect a potential attack on a memory of a memory device. In some examples, a processor may send a request to the memory device. The request may include a request for information that relates to memory writes to the memory of the memory device. The processor may receive a response from the memory device. The response may include the information that relates to the memory writes. The processor may determine, based on the response, an amount of memory of the memory device written to during an interval of time. The processor may detect the potential attack based on the amount of memory written to and based on the interval of time. The processor may then generate an alert based on the detection of the potential attack.

Abstract: Technologies are generally described herein for writing data to either volatile or nonvolatile memory. An estimated time for a last write operation to occur and an estimated time to a power down event are determined. A threshold time is generated from the estimated time for a last write operation to occur and the estimated time to a power down event. The threshold time represents time at which a cost to write to volatile memory may become greater than a cost to write to nonvolatile memory. The cost may be based at least in part on the need to copy data stored in a volatile memory to be persisted after a power down event from the volatile to the nonvolatile memory.
